LRD to AWG treats Liberian Dollar as the starting currency and Aruban Florin as the result currency. A rate of 1 LRD = X AWG shows how many aruban florins one liberian dollar represents at the stated rate date.
Enter an amount in Liberian dollars, then CurrencyHub shows the equivalent value in Aruban florins when the latest provider reference rate is available.
LRD/AWG can move as economic conditions, monetary policy expectations and demand for each currency change. For this pair, the direction identifies the base and quote currencies.
The page displays the provider's latest available reference-rate date beside the result. It updates when a new dated publication is accepted into CurrencyHub's shared rate snapshot.
No. CurrencyHub shows reference exchange-rate information when provider data is available. Banks, card networks and money transfer providers may apply spreads or fees.
